Located just three miles southeast of Downtown Denver, Cherry Creek offers residents the family-friendly atmosphere of a suburb along with the easy access to metropolitan delights associated with a major city. Cherry Creek contains top-notch public schools as well as high-end shops at Cherry Creek Shopping Center, fine restaurants, art galleries, and low-key bars.
Recreational opportunities abound at Pulaski Park, Gates Tennis Center, Cherry Creek State Park, and the Denver Country Club. Numerous upscale apartments, condos, townhomes, and houses are available throughout Cherry Creek, presenting renters with plenty of options to choose from.

Applicant has the right to provide the property manager or owner with a Portable Tenant Screening Report (PTSR) that is not more than 30 days old, as defined in § 38-12-902(2.5), Colorado Revised Statutes; and 2) if Applicant provides the property manager or owner with a PTSR, the property manager or owner is prohibited from: a) charging Applicant a rental application fee; or b) charging Applicant a fee for the property manager or owner to access or use the PTSR.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
